What is Xsa?


1.

The term XSA was first used by a security expert by the name of DeadlyData from a site which goes by TheDefaced

XSA was thought to be short for Cross Server Attack, just like XSS in a way, but isn't exactly the same.

However XSA is where one would gain un-authorized access to a website which was on another part of the server and in which you gained access via another means of way (in other words from another location on the server other than the targeted website).

XSA is used to gain access to a website from a different location of a server (i.e another website on the same server)
